Except for how mkdir by non-root user succeeded in my test above, other things
can be answered.

* gfid is never set as a separate setxattr call sent through posix-acl. All
posix-acl sees is a create/mkdir/symlink/mknod operation.
* xattrop is not implemented by posix-acl (rightly so, as it is an internal
operation). So, doesn't affect afr changelog etc.
* however it will affect any metadata setting done through setxattr (dht
layouts, marker dirty flags etc).

Based on Nithya's analysis, I agree this patch is needed and solves the issue
present here (though there are some open questions which are not directly
related to this bz).
